FITS is a digital file format designed for the storage and transmission of scientific data, particularly in astronomy. Optimized for large datasets, it efficiently handles multi-dimensional arrays and metadata, making it indispensable for image and data analysis in telescopes and space missions. Its extensibility ensures compatibility across various platforms and software, securing its place as a vital tool in scientific research.
